Rooting Oppo A71 : What does it mean?
Rooting your Oppo A71 essentially means gaining full control over your device’s operating system. This process allows you to access and modify the software code on your device, enabling you to make changes that wouldn’t otherwise be possible.
When you root your Oppo A71 CPH1717, you’re essentially unlocking a new level of control over your device. This can allow you to remove pre-installed apps, update to the latest Android version even if your device isn’t officially supported, enhance battery life, and much more. However, it’s important to note that while rooting can provide many benefits, it also comes with certain risks, such as voiding your warranty or potentially bricking your device if not done correctly. That’s why it’s crucial to follow a reliable guide, like this one, when attempting to root your device.
Benefits of Rooting Oppo A71
Rooting your Oppo A71 CPH1717 can unlock a host of benefits that can significantly enhance your user experience. Here are some of the key advantages you can enjoy:
Full Control Over Your Device: Rooting gives you administrative access to your device’s operating system. This means you can modify system applications and settings, remove bloatware, and even change the device’s CPU speed.
Enhanced Customization Options: With root access, you can customize your Oppo A71 to your heart’s content. From installing custom ROMs that change the entire look and feel of your device, to tweaking system UI and icons, the possibilities are endless.
Improved Performance and Battery Life: Rooting your Oppo CPH1717 allows you to optimize your device’s performance and extend its battery life. You can stop unnecessary background processes, control power-consuming apps, and even overclock or underclock your CPU.
Access to Root-Only Apps: There are numerous powerful apps available that require root access. Once you root your device, you can use these apps to perform advanced tasks, like backing up your entire system, blocking ads across all apps, and much more.
Latest Android Updates: Even if your device manufacturer has stopped providing updates, rooting your device can allow you to install the latest Android version. This means you can enjoy the latest features and security updates, ensuring your device stays up-to-date.
Remember, while rooting your Oppo A71 can offer numerous benefits, it’s not without risks. Always proceed with caution and make sure you understand the process thoroughly before you begin.

Risks of Rooting Oppo A71
While rooting your Oppo A71 CPH1717 can unlock a host of benefits, it’s important to be aware of the potential risks involved. One of the most significant risks is that it can void your warranty. Most manufacturers, including Oppo, do not support rooting and consider it a violation of the device’s terms of service. This means that if your device encounters any issues after being rooted, the manufacturer may not cover the repairs under warranty.
Another risk is “bricking” your device, which means rendering it unusable. This can happen if the rooting process is not done correctly. A bricked device may not boot up or function properly, and in some cases, it might not be recoverable.
Rooting your Oppo A71 can also expose your device to security risks. Gaining root access removes certain protections put in place by the manufacturer, which could potentially make your device more vulnerable to malware or hacking.
Lastly, some apps may not work properly on a rooted device. Certain banking, payment, and streaming apps have security measures in place that prevent them from running on rooted devices.
Despite these risks, many users find that the benefits of rooting their Oppo CPH1717 outweigh the potential downsides. However, it’s crucial to understand these risks and proceed with caution if you decide to root your device.
Essential Tips Before Rooting Your Oppo A71
Before you proceed to root Oppo A71 CPH1717, there are several essential tips you should keep in mind to ensure a smooth and successful process:
- Backup Your Data: Before you start the rooting process, make sure to back up all your important data. This includes contacts, messages, photos, and other files. Rooting can sometimes lead to data loss, so it’s better to be safe than sorry.
- Charge Your Device: Ensure your device is fully charged or at least has 70-80% battery life. The rooting process can consume a significant amount of power, and you don’t want your device to shut down in the middle of the process.
- Use Reliable Rooting Software: Not all rooting software is created equal. Some are more reliable and safer than others. Do your research and choose a trusted and widely-used rooting software to root your Oppo A71.
- Understand the Risks: As mentioned earlier, rooting your device comes with certain risks, including voiding your warranty and potentially bricking your device. Make sure you understand these risks and are comfortable with them before proceeding.
- Follow Instructions Carefully: When you’re ready to root your Oppo CPH1717, follow the instructions carefully. Skipping steps or rushing through the process can lead to mistakes that might damage your device. If some bad thing happen to your android device we will not be responsible for it..

Check If Oppo A71 CPH1717 Is Rooted Properly
To confirm if your Oppo A71 CPH1717 is successfully rooted, there are a few simple checks you can perform. First, look for an application named “SuperSu” on your device. If this app is present, it’s a clear indication that you’ve managed to root your Oppo A71. Still unsure? You can further validate the root status of your Oppo CPH1717 by using a reliable root checker app. This handy tool will provide a definitive answer on whether your device has gained root access.
